C12.9 Marine Engines Caterpillar


Expansion Tank - Remove and Install

Usage:

C12.9 PC7

Removal Procedure

  1. Drain the coolant. Refer to Operation and Maintenance Manual, "Cooling System Coolant (ELC) - Change" for the correct draining and filling procedure.


    Illustration 1g06051038

  2. Remove cap (2). Remove cable strap (1) and cable strap (3). Disconnect harness assembly (4) and position out of the way.


    Illustration 2g06051708

  3. Remove bolts (6). Cut cable straps (7). Disconnect harness assembly (10) and position out of the way. Remove bolts (9) and bolts (11). Remove bolts (5) and bolts (8).


    Illustration 3g06051838
    View below the expansion tank. Pipe removed for clarity.

  4. Disconnect tube assembly (14). Remove bolts (13) and remove expansion tank (12).

Installation Procedure

  1. Install expansion tank (12) in the reverse order of removal.

    1. Tighten tube assembly (14) to a torque of 32 ± 3 N·m (283 ± 27 lb in).

    2. Tighten bolts (13) to a torque of 45 ± 5 N·m (33 ± 4 lb ft).

    3. Tighten bolts (11) to a torque of 10 ± 1 N·m (890 ± 9 lb in).

    4. Tighten bolts (9) to a torque of 10 ± 1 N·m (890 ± 9 lb in).

    5. Tighten bolts (8) to a torque of 45 ± 5 N·m (33 ± 4 lb ft).

    6. Tighten bolts (6) to a torque of 35 ± 4 N·m (26 ± 3 lb ft)

    7. Tighten bolts (5) to a torque of 9 ± 1 N·m (80 ± 9 lb in)
